How Will Future Fed IR Increases Affect Sacramento Homes For Sale?

With many in the nation expecting a Federal interest rate hike soon, speculations about its effect on the real estate market abound. To gain perspective and insight, a review of its behavior in response to national changes may help buyers, sellers and investors make more sound decisions about homes for sale in East Sacramento. When it was announced that the Federal government was reducing bond purchasing in 2013, the interest rates rose and buyers backed off making purchases. The government shutdown from October to November of 2013 also resulted in fewer end-of-the-year sales and prices declined 4.5% between October and January. The Affordable Care Act also affected the housing market as well as accounted for a decrease in the GDP by 2.9%. Sales in 2014 were lower than the year before by 17% for January and 22% for February. In most markets, January is a slow month for sales, but considering other factors, a slower than normal start to the year was the result.

This year a strong job growth is expected for the rest of the year. President Obama explains that the economic policies have led to 62 straight months of hiring and that there have been over 3 million jobs created and available over the last 12 month period. Keeping the interest rates low to stimulate the economy was the goal. A strong economy will decide when the interest rate will increase. During a press conference, Janet Yellen, the new Federal Chair alluded to raising the interest rate, the market reaction was a drop of over 100 points. Everyone knows the interest rates are not going to stay this low forever and that an increase can also be a sign of a healthier economy.
